Living with diabetes means constant monitoring — what to eat, when to move, what your blood sugar level is. But while a glucometer reading gives a good picture of the current moment, it’s the glycated haemoglobin, or HbA1c, level that allows you to sum up a longer stretch of time. This measure shows the average blood sugar level over the past 2-3 months, making it one of the most important indicators for monitoring diabetes.

How is this different from regular blood sugar testing?

“Unlike regular blood sugar testing, HbA1c shows how well blood sugar has been controlled over a longer period,” explains Valeria Boitsova, head nurse at Meliva’s Rävala clinic. She notes that this allows both doctor and patient to draw conclusions about how effective treatment has been and, where necessary, plan changes.

For diabetes that’s stably controlled, HbA1c testing is recommended twice a year. If treatment has recently changed or blood sugar levels are fluctuating, testing every three months is advised. “This frequency helps ensure that any potential problems are caught early and the treatment plan can be adjusted accordingly,” Boitsova notes.

Regular blood sugar, often measured with a glucometer, reflects a single moment in time — for example, before or after a meal. HbA1c, by contrast, reflects glucose bound to red blood cells, offering a picture of the average level over the past 8-12 weeks. This is what makes HbA1c so valuable for assessing long-term control.

What counts as a “good” HbA1c level?

According to Boitsova, the general target is to keep HbA1c below 7.0% (53 mmol/mol). “This significantly reduces the risk of diabetes-related complications,” she stresses.

In some cases, the target may be below 6.5% — for example, in younger or recently diagnosed patients. On the other hand, in older patients or those with chronic conditions, the target may be set as high as 8.0%, to avoid hypoglycaemia caused by overly aggressive treatment.

If HbA1c is above the normal range, it suggests blood sugar has been too high over a longer period. This may point to a need to adjust the treatment plan — for example, increasing medication doses or adjusting insulin.

An HbA1c that’s too low (below 6%), particularly in older patients, can indicate overly aggressive treatment and an increased risk of hypoglycaemia. In that case, treatment needs to be rebalanced based on the patient’s overall condition and lifestyle.

Can lifestyle affect HbA1c levels?

Valeria Boitsova confirms that lifestyle can indeed influence HbA1c levels. This is often a highly effective way to gain control, particularly with type 2 diabetes. Evidence shows the following steps can lower HbA1c by 0.5-2.0%:

  • Healthy eating – favouring foods with a lower glycaemic load.
  • Regular physical activity – at least 150 minutes of moderate-intensity aerobic exercise per week.
  • Weight loss – even a 5-10% reduction in body weight significantly improves glucose balance.
  • Reducing stress and quitting smoking – both positively affect blood sugar control.

It’s worth knowing, though, that HbA1c may not be a reliable indicator for certain groups of patients. For example, with iron-deficiency anaemia, chronic kidney disease, blood disorders, or after a blood transfusion, results can be skewed. In such cases, Boitsova recommends using other methods instead.

Today, options such as continuous glucose monitoring (CGM) are available, offering a detailed picture of blood sugar levels around the clock. Keeping a blood sugar diary, noting readings before and after meals, is also useful — it helps the doctor spot patterns and fine-tune treatment more precisely.

Overall, though, glycated haemoglobin, or HbA1c, remains an indispensable tool for monitoring diabetes. It reflects blood sugar levels over a longer stretch of time and helps assess how well the condition is being managed.

Regular monitoring, an appropriate treatment plan, and healthy lifestyle habits all help keep HbA1c within the recommended range and reduce the risk of diabetes-related complications. “Diabetes doesn’t have to control your life, if you control your diabetes,” Valeria Boitsova reminds us, warmly.
